Secondary colours are achieved by mixing equal parts of any two of the three primary colours.

Red + Yellow = Orange

Red + Blue = Purple

Yellow + Blue = Green

Tertiary or intermediate colours are achieved by adding an extra part of one of the foundation primary colour to the secondary colour.

Red + Orange = Red-orange

Yellow + Orange = Yellow=orange

Red + Purple = Red-purple

Blue + Purple = Blue-purple

Yellow + Green = Yellow-green

Blue + Green = Blue-green

Any and all of these colours can be altered by the addition of white and/or black in varying amounts to achieve additional colours.

What are primary secondary and intermediate colors?

These are terms that came from painters, and others who studied and used pigments. Primary colors are colors from which all others can be made: red, blue, and yellow. Secondary colors are made by mixing two primary colors; yellow and blue make green, blue and red make violet, and red and yellow make orange. Intermediate (or tertiary) colors are made by mixing a primary with an adjacent secondary (mixing it with a non-adjacent secondary will produce brown). For instance, blue and violet make violet-blue, red and orange make red-orange, yellow and green make yellow-green, and so on.

How do you produce a tertiary color?

The tertiary colors are created by mixing two secondary colors together. Tertiary colors are not the same as intermediates because intermediates are created by mixing one primary color with a secondary. Sometimes the intermediates are referred to as tertiary colors, BUT remember it isn't the other way around.Examples of Tertiary colors:- Orange + purple = russet- Orange + green =citron- Purple + green = olive(These aren't all of the tertiary colors)A way that you can tell intermediate and tertiary colors a part is that true tertiary colors have names of their own. Intermediate colors have names with their primary and secondary colors in them (i.e. Red-Violet, Blue-Violet, Red-Orange, Yellow-Orange, Blue-Green, Yellow-Green)
